FAQ & Hidden tips

Everything you actually want to know before you book.

Is breakfast included?

Usually no. It costs ~€16 per person unless booked as a package, but it's highly rated (especially the made-to-order eggs).

Is there parking?

Yes, a secure underground garage is available for ~€20/day. Street parking nearby is cheaper but harder to find.

How far is the Old Town?

It's about a 25-30 minute brisk walk or a 10-minute Uber/tram ride to Ban Jelačić Square.

Is it pet-friendly?

Yes, pets are allowed for a non-refundable fee of ~€35 per stay.

Does it have a pool?

No. If you need a pool, look at the Sheraton or DoubleTree nearby.

Is the area safe?

Yes, Radnicka is a modern business district ('Zagreb's Manhattan') and is very safe, though quiet at night.

5 things to know before you go

  • 💡The 'city view' is mostly just other glass office buildings.

  • 💡The lobby shop is convenient but overpriced; a SPAR supermarket is just down the street.

  • 💡You can hear the cleaning carts rolling in the hallway quite clearly in the morning.

  • 💡The air conditioning shuts off automatically if the window is even slightly ajar.

  • 💡The shower pressure is excellent, but the half-glass partition means the bathroom floor often gets soaked.
